The TACRAY Folding CHEF'S Knife

For my LAST folder, I picked a unique design. This comes in a 10” version with a 4.4” blade, and a 12” version with a 5.49” blade - I bought the big boy on AMAZON. The steel is a complex “Cr”-series stainless - a Chinese clone of the NOW banned-for-export VG10, used for Japanese high-end kitchen knives. You have a choice of black or orange G10 grips, with a button-lock, pocket-clip and lanyard-hole. It has a long, high, offset handle that flares toward the butt - with a concave thumb-rest - and plenty of clearance for your knuckles for chopping.
